Career Path
Quantum Software Developer
Design and implement quantum algorithms for industries like finance, healthcare, and cybersecurity. High demand in the UK job market with salaries ranging from £50,000 to £90,000.
Quantum Hardware Engineer
Develop and maintain quantum computing hardware, focusing on qubit stability and scalability. Salaries typically range from £55,000 to £95,000, with growing demand in tech hubs.
Quantum Research Scientist
Conduct cutting-edge research in quantum mechanics and applications. Highly sought-after in academia and private sectors, with salaries between £60,000 and £100,000.
Quantum Data Analyst
Analyze quantum data to optimize algorithms and improve computational efficiency. Emerging role with salaries ranging from £45,000 to £80,000.
